BOOK SYNOPSIS
Marketing Literature examines the conditions of, contexts for, and some key instances of, the publishing of contemporary writing in Britain. It considers the changing social, economic and cultural environment of the publishing industry in the 1990s-2000s, and investigates its impact on genre, format, packaging, authorship and reading. This innovative study of recent publishing history includes case studies of novels including Trainspotting, Bridget Jones's Diary, Captain Corelli's Mandolin, The God of Small Things and the His Dark Materials trilogy.
